Project

General

Profile

Bug #48258

mgr/dashboard: Switch from tslint to eslint

Added by Volker Theile almost 3 years ago. Updated 7 months ago.

Status:
Resolved
Priority:
Low
Assignee:
Category:
UI
Target version:
% Done:

0%

Source:
Development
Tags:
backport_processed
Backport:
quincy
Regression:
No
Severity:
3 - minor
Reviewed:
Affected Versions:
ceph-qa-suite:
Pull request ID:
Crash signature (v1):
Crash signature (v2):

Description

tslint is deprecated, so the Dashboard should switch to eslint.

See https://tracker.ceph.com/issues/48258#note-4

Adi went deeper into this: https://docs.google.com/document/d/1gs5lUkIyT5dGoVW1nGloZRFzEEl57D3p6DGBLX7zY1Y/edit


Related issues

Copied to Dashboard - Backport #58730: quincy: mgr/dashboard: Switch from tslint to eslint Resolved

History

#1 Updated by Ernesto Puerta almost 3 years ago

Good finding, thanks Volker! Any clue on how easy/hard would this be to do?

#2 Updated by Ernesto Puerta almost 3 years ago

  • Status changed from New to Triaged
  • Priority changed from Normal to Low

#3 Updated by Ernesto Puerta over 2 years ago

  • Project changed from mgr to Dashboard
  • Category changed from 165 to UI

#4 Updated by Alfonso Martínez over 2 years ago

  • Assignee changed from Volker Theile to Alfonso Martínez

#5 Updated by Alfonso Martínez over 2 years ago

  • Description updated (diff)

#6 Updated by Ernesto Puerta about 2 years ago

  • Tags set to dashboard_sprint_23

#7 Updated by Kefu Chai almost 2 years ago

  • Status changed from Triaged to Fix Under Review
  • Pull request ID set to 43480

#8 Updated by Ernesto Puerta over 1 year ago

  • Description updated (diff)

#10 Updated by Ngwa Sedrick Meh 11 months ago

Hi, will like to work on this one

#11 Updated by Nizamudeen A 11 months ago

great, thanks Sedrick. you can assign it to you. There are two PRs opened currently. You can go over the discussions inside them and continue with it https://github.com/ceph/ceph/pull/43480, https://github.com/ceph/ceph/pull/45767. It'll give you some ideas.

#12 Updated by Ngwa Sedrick Meh 11 months ago

Thanks Nizam, will get working

#13 Updated by Ngwa Sedrick Meh 11 months ago

  • Assignee changed from Alfonso Martínez to Ngwa Sedrick Meh

#14 Updated by Nizamudeen A 10 months ago

  • Status changed from Fix Under Review to Pending Backport
  • Assignee changed from Ngwa Sedrick Meh to Nizamudeen A
  • Pull request ID changed from 43480 to 48569

#15 Updated by Backport Bot 10 months ago

  • Tags set to backport_processed

#16 Updated by Nizamudeen A 7 months ago

  • Backport set to quincy

#17 Updated by Nizamudeen A 7 months ago

  • Status changed from Pending Backport to Fix Under Review

#18 Updated by Nizamudeen A 7 months ago

  • Status changed from Fix Under Review to Pending Backport
  • Tags deleted (backport_processed)

#19 Updated by Backport Bot 7 months ago

  • Copied to Backport #58730: quincy: mgr/dashboard: Switch from tslint to eslint added

#20 Updated by Backport Bot 7 months ago

  • Tags set to backport_processed

#21 Updated by Nizamudeen A 7 months ago

  • Status changed from Pending Backport to Resolved

Also available in: Atom PDF